US urges 'cyber hygiene' effort
Summary:This year for National Cyber Security Awareness month the Homeland Security Department urges people to be more careful with phishing emails. These emails are sent to people with the intent to obtain people's personal information such as social security numbers and bank details. Attacks are not just targeted at individuals, but corporations and with the use of social networking sites it has become very easy for these people to forge "legitimate" emails.
